Brief Introduction of Tor4pay.com
Tor4pay.com has been classified as a harmful browser hijacker designed by cyber criminals to corrupt web browsers and increase website traffic so as to acquire illegal profits. This redirect virus always forces its victims to visit its own domain every time they run their browsers. In this way, the creator of the threat is able to generate traffic and obtain revenues with per-click-paid techniques on the specified site. In brief, the cyber criminals created this browser hijacker with the ultimate goal of making money. You should never click on the suspicious pop ups or links provided by Tor4pay.com, or you will bring many other computer threats such as adware, spyware, rookits to your compromised computer system.

Consequences of Tor4pay.com Once Tor4pay.com completes its installation on the target computer, it will tamper with the web browsers including Mozilla Firefox, Google Chrome and Internet Explorer and change the Internet settings. The original homepage and search engine will be replaced with the browser hijacker. This redirect virus will badly lower users’ browsing experience since it often causes users browsers to be redirected to its own page or other unknown websites. It delivers a lot of pop-ups to the infected computer in order to trick users into clicking on them. Those pop ups may conclude ads, deals, banners, and discount coupons, and most of them are displayed with the intention of misleading users into buying some fake products or non-existent services. In this way, it can make off with all money in your Credit Card. Moreover, their credit card numbers and passwords may be stolen by the rogue hackers.

How to Deal with Tor4pay.com Redirect Virus Removing the redirect virus cannot be accomplished in a single step, for this tricky redirect virus will not only change the browser settings as well as DNS settings, but also deeply hide its malicious files inside the infected computer to avoid being detected and removal. Even if you have restored all the settings that tampered by the browser hijacker, the threat may be able to come back again and again if its components cannot be deleted completely. To deal with the cyber threat, you can choose the manual removal or a professional malware removal tool to eradicate the infection.

Manual removal of Tor4pay.com:

Step 1: Remove the Tor4pay.com redirect virus related programs.

1. Click Start menu and select Control Panel.
2. Click on Uninstall a program under the Programs category.
3. In the programs list find out any suspicious programs, and then click on the Uninstall.
4. Follow the wizard to accomplish the removal.

Step 2: Remove all unwanted extensions from the browsers.

Internet Explorer
1. Start the Internet Explorer, click on Tools, and select Manage Add-ons in the drop-down list.
2. Click on Toolbars and Extensions, find out and disable the add-ons related to Tor4pay.com redirect virus.

Mozilla Firefox
1. Run the Mozilla Firefox, click on Tools and choose Add-ons.
2. Click on Extensions, then select the unwanted add-ons in the list and click on Remove\Disable button.
3. Click Plugins, and remove\disable any unknown add-ons.

Google Chrome
1. Launch Google Chrome and click on the menu icon.
2. Click the Tools in the list then select Extensions.
3. Click on Extensions, then find out the Tor4pay.com redirect virus related add-ons and delete them.

Step 3: Remove all malicious files and registry entries.
1. In the local disk C, local the following folders:
%Temp%\
%Program Files%\
%UserProfile%\Desktop\
%UserProfile%\Start Menu\
%Document and Settings%\[UserName]\Application Data\
%UserProfile%\Application Data\Microsoft\Internet Explorer\Quick Launch\
2. In the above folders, find out and remove any malicious files.
3. Open the registry editor by following the steps: click Start menu, type “regedit” into the search box, and click “regedit.exe” from the results list.
4. In the registry editor, find out and delete any malicious registry entries from your PC.
HKEY_CURRENT_USER\Software\Microsoft\Windows\CurrentVersion\Run “[RANDOM].exe”
HKEY_LOCAL_MACHINE\SOFTWARE\Microsoft\Windows\CurrentVersion\Run “[RANDOM].exe”
HKEY_LOCAL_MACHINE\SOFTWARE\Microsoft\Windows\CurrentVersion\policies\Explorer\run\Random.exe


Conclusion
Tor4pay.com redirect virus usually comes bundled with freeware or shareware downloaded from unsafe sources, and most users don’t realize that they would download and install this redirect virus on their computers while they are downloading such software from the Internet. The majority of users don’t have the habit of reading the End-User License Agreement before uninstalling a piece of software on their computers, which gives the redirect virus a chance to get into their computers. Usually, people install new free applications without paying attention to the processes. Many additional browser extensions and potentially unwanted programs seize the opportunities to get into the computers in this way and compromise the target computers after installations.

And if so, Tor4pay.com is able to masquerade as a legal toolbar that can get installed on the browser.
